Who is Bud Bradley?

T.A. Bud Bradley was a Progressive Conservative party member of the Canadian House of Commons. He was a dentist by career.

He won the seat for the Haldimand—Norfolk electoral district in the 1979 federal election and was re-elected there in the 1980 and 1984 federal elections. In the 1988 federal election, he was defeated by Bob Speller of the Liberal party. Bradley served in the 31st, 32nd and 33rd Canadian Parliaments.
